**Ticket: MATCHR-412 — staging GC pauses**

Heads up: staging's matcher pods are stalling on 2s GC pauses because someone copied the dev env file, which caps the heap at 512m. The Pairwell matching service needs at least 4g or the candidate graph thrashes. I've bumped `MATCHR_HEAP_MAX` already. While we're in there, staging is also missing its queue credential, so please add the line below:

secret setting of tajof-bahif: COURIER_KEY3=65d

## 3.8.2 — Key rotation

Heads up, future maintainers: we rotated the signing key for Pointstack, our loyalty-points ledger, after the old one hit its expiry. Nothing else changed in this release — ledger math is untouched. Old builds verify against the archived key in the vault. New builds should be signed with the following key.

release key, bagag-hadug: bky6_z6hQ8Z

Handover — Slotgrid solver. Plugin API frozen at v3. Constraint hooks fire pre-solve only; don't mutate room objects mid-pass. Teacher-availability plugin owned by Dries until March. Builds run nightly; failures page nobody, check manually. External plugin signing keys live in the sealed store. To open the signing store, enter the recovery passphrase shown below.

recovery phrase for tafop-fawep: zorwyn-ulaox

// Offline mode for the Fernwick survey app: when a crew loses signal out
// in the back blocks, we queue observations locally and sync when the radio
// comes back. The tricky bits are how long we hold queued records before
// warning the user, how big the local store can grow before we start
// refusing new entries, and how aggressively we retry sync without chewing
// the battery. Tweak with care — field techs notice. The knobs live just below this comment.

limits module of yahag-kahip:
QUOTAS = {
    "quenion": 636,
    "ralys": 899,
    "istael": 695,
    "eliion": 652,
    "pelius": 657,
    "zormir": 103,
    "keleth": 279,
}